该Ctrl+R根作品(以及托尔),但是我找不到为什么它不工作的用户。
用户.zshrc:
setopt AUTO_CD
setopt CORRECT_ALL
setopt EXTENDED_GLOB
# History
SAVEHIST=10000
HISTSIZE=10000
HISTFILE=~/.zsh/history
setopt APPEND_HISTORY
setopt EXTENDED_HISTORY
setopt INC_APPEND_HISTORY
setopt HIST_FIND_NO_DUPS
setopt HIST_IGNORE_ALL_DUPS
setopt HIST_IGNORE_SPACE
setopt NO_HIST_BEEP
setopt SHARE_HISTORY
# Keys
autoload zkbd
[[ ! -d ~/.zkbd ]] && mkdir ~/.zkbd
[[ ! -f ~/.zkbd/$TERM-${DISPLAY:-$VENDOR-$OSTYPE} ]] && zkbd
source ~/.zkbd/$TERM-${DISPLAY:-$VENDOR-$OSTYPE}
[[ -n ${key[Home]} ]] && bindkey "${key[Home]}" beginning-of-line
[[ -n ${key[End]} ]] && bindkey "${key[End]}" end-of-line
[[ -n ${key[Insert]} ]] && bindkey "${key[Insert]}" overwrite-mode
[[ -n ${key[Delete]} ]] && bindkey "${key[Delete]}" delete-char
[[ -n ${key[Up]} ]] && bindkey "${key[Up]}" up-line-or-history
[[ -n ${key[Down]} ]] && bindkey "${key[Down]}" down-line-or-history
[[ -n ${key[Left]} ]] && bindkey "${key[Left]}" backward-char
[[ -n ${key[Right]} ]] && bindkey "${key[Right]}" forward-char
# Auto completion
autoload -U compinit promptinit
compinit
promptinit
prompt clint
zstyle ':completion::complete:*' use-cache 1
setopt HASH_LIST_ALL
# MIME
autoload -U zsh-mime-setup
zsh-mime-setup
# Calc
autoload -U zcalc
# Login
alias su="su - toor"
Run Code Online (Sandbox Code Playgroud)
与根 .zshrc 的差异:
--- - 2011-01-06 23:53:54.772440701 +0100
+++ .zshrc 2011-01-06 23:50:00.000000000 +0100
@@ -38,9 +38,5 @@
zsh-mime-setup
# Calc
autoload -U zcalc
-# Editor
-export EDITOR=vim
-# Paludis
-alias background="schedtool -B -e"
-alias lowprio="nice -n 20 ionice -c 3"
-alias blowprio="ionice -c 3 schedtool -B -e nice -n 20"
+# Login
+alias su="su - toor"
Run Code Online (Sandbox Code Playgroud)
有任何想法吗?
zsh 版本 2.3.11。
Gil*_*il' 10
如果你有$EDITOR = vi*或者VISUAL = vi*当 zsh 启动时,zsh 使用 vi 插入模式作为默认的键盘映射。否则 zsh 使用 emacs 模式。您可能在 init 文件中设置了EDITOR(或VISUAL) vim,但在以 root 身份运行时没有这样的设置,因此您看到的是 vi 模式映射,其中历史搜索处于开启状态^X r和^X s.
添加bindkey -e到您的.zshrc(或学习 vi 映射)。
像往常一样,这在文档(zshzle手册页)中,但您必须知道要查找的内容。
| 归档时间: |
|
| 查看次数: |
1079 次 |
| 最近记录: |